Is It Safe To Drive In Salt Lake City?

Allstate Insurance recently ranked 200 of the nation’s largest cities, including Salt Lake City, which came in as the 74th safest city. According to Allstate, Salt Lake drivers will likely experience a car wreck once every 9 years, which is 10 percent more often than the national average.

How is driving in Salt Lake City?

Using that data, QuoteWizard ranked Salt Lake City drivers as eighth worst in the nation. The report shows Salt Lake City ranking fifth in the country in accidents, 10th in DUIs, eighth in speeding tickets, and 19th in other citations issued.

Is downtown Salt Lake City Safe?

The most dangerous location in Salt Lake City is the downtown area. The crime data reports that there are 2,074 violent crimes per 100,000 people, which is 184 percent more than the Salt Lake average. The downtown area also has the highest number of property crimes, with 12,123 property crimes per 100,000 people.

Is driving in Utah hard?

Speed limits in Utah are relatively high, reaching up to 80 mph on interstate highways. The state has speed limit laws stating that you must alter your speed appropriately based on weather, traffic, and road conditions.
Speed Limits in Utah.

School zones 20 mph
Urban highways and interstates 65-70 mph
Interstates 80 mph

Is traffic bad in Utah?

Congestion in the Salt Lake area now ranks No. 321 globally out of 416 large cities measured in the annual TomTom Traffic Index, produced by the Netherlands-based navigation software company. Local congestion increased by 2 percentage points in 2019.

How many car accidents happen a day in Utah?

According to the Utah Department of Health, a car accident happens about once every eight minutes in Utah. A car accident involving an injury happens about every 20 minutes or about 72 per day. Furthermore, the state experienced 248 fatal accidents in 2020.
